Abstract

The utility model discloses a vehicle video monitoring platform, which comprises a remote terminal; the wireless communication module, the main controller, the wading sensor, the monitoring camera and the acceleration sensor are arranged in the vehicle, and the wading sensor, the monitoring camera and the acceleration sensor are connected with the main controller through a CAN bus; the wading sensor is arranged below a chassis of the automobile and used for detecting the distance between the chassis of the automobile and the water surface, and the wading sensor is also electrically connected with a vibration motor; the wading sensor is arranged on the automobile chassis, the distance between the automobile chassis and the water surface is detected, when the water surface exceeds the automobile chassis, the vibration motor reminds the actual vehicle of reaching the warning water level through vibration, and therefore the safety of personnel and vehicles is effectively guaranteed.

Example 1:
a vehicle video surveillance platform as shown in fig. 1, comprising a remote terminal; the wireless communication module, the main controller, the wading sensor, the monitoring camera and the acceleration sensor are arranged in the vehicle, and the wading sensor, the monitoring camera and the acceleration sensor are connected with the main controller through a CAN bus; the wading sensor is arranged below a chassis of the automobile and used for detecting the distance between the chassis of the automobile and the water surface, and is also electrically connected with a vibration motor which is simultaneously connected with the main controller through a CAN bus and arranged in the main driver seat; it should be further explained that the wading sensor is one of an ultrasonic sensor or a laser displacement sensor, the distance between the vehicle chassis and the water surface is measured by a time difference distance measurement method or a pulse method, when the distance is less than or equal to 0, the main controller triggers the vibration motor to vibrate, the vibration is transmitted to the driver through the seat to remind the driver that the vehicle has reached the warning water level, and when the distance between the vehicle chassis and the water surface is greater than 0, the main controller controls the vibration motor to stop vibrating.
Preferably, the wireless communication module is in communication connection with the remote terminal through a GPRS wireless network.
Preferably, the monitoring cameras are installed at the head and the tail of the automobile and in the automobile and used for monitoring road condition information outside the automobile and personnel conditions inside the automobile; the acceleration sensor is used for detecting acceleration data of the automobile; the monitoring camera synchronizes a real-time image of a road surface, an image of a person in the vehicle and acceleration data to a monitoring platform (namely a monitoring website), and after an operator logs in the monitoring website through a remote terminal (such as a mobile phone and a computer), the operator can check real-time video and acceleration data inside and outside the vehicle on the monitoring website, so that dangerous driving behaviors such as over-quick acceleration or frequent overtaking occur, and the operator is contacted with a driver through communication equipment to remind the driver of safe driving.
